Moonfall (2022)
Probably one of the most ridiculous disaster movie I've ever watched and I love it
When I decided to watch this I didn't read much about it so I expected something entirely different to watch I watched.
Very quickly I realised that there is zero scientific logic or accuracy whatsoever and the acting from some usually great actors was absolutely awful.
I then I realised that this was made to be a B type movie that wasn't supposed to have logic or accuracy or reason and once I realised this I started to take it for what it actually is and started to enjoy it.
If you want stupid and silly and want to shout at your TV and ask it "why the hell did they do that?" or "that doesn't even make sense" and "that would kill you" then this is the movie for you 😂
Critical (2015)
Awful!
At first I thought this would be great but it's so very not!
The acting is terrible and the script us worse!... Character development is practically none existent and it seems we're supposed to automatically know the characters and their relationships.
It tries to give off a sense of urgency but the slow moving characters and very 'slow off the mark' acting responses gives a different impression... It's like they're trying to give dramatic pauses but are completely missing it!
I quit watching after one episode with a pregnant woman who got shot.. One of the doctors (or nurses) said they were upset about it.. There was zero indication she was upset!.. Everyone is so stone-faced and their 'emotional' reactions are so forced and so fake!
For a high tech trauma unit the doctors are so very low tech!
Sex and the City (2008)
The best "left at the alter" scene ever
Now i know i'm female, and yes i did enjoy the series, but i wasn't by any means an addicted viewer, i simply watched it when there was nothing else on or when i remembered it was on. However i was reluctant to watch the movie, i knew it would be probably be cheesy like all the other movies that have been made from series'. I was pleasantly surprised though, the leaving at the alter scene was brilliant, not the actually scene but the acting, it was spot on, shocking and completely devastating. I would have to say it was this that me over, the rest of the film was just your average love story. It also didn't have the same magic as the SATC series.
